Introductory Digital Systems Laboratory
MIT's 6.111 covers digital logic design from the ground up: combinational and sequential building blocks, finite-state machines, timing and synchronization, and implementation on FPGAs using Verilog. The semester opens with lectures and problem sets covering these fundamentals, then moves into hands-on lab assignments building working circuits. The course culminates in a self-designed digital project, with past student work spanning games, music synthesis, digital filters, wireless communications, video, and graphics processing. Materials on MIT OpenCourseWare include lecture notes, lab assignments, problem sets, and project examples from the course as taught at MIT. It is known among MIT students as one of the most demanding classes in the Electrical Engineering and Computer Science department, requiring substantial time invested in lab work and independent project design and debugging on real FPGA hardware.
